I have been wondering this since I looked at Nillion project that got everyone to talk about. We all know blockchains are public by design, but not everything should be.

Reading on this, this is where the project introduces the ability for decentralized AI and blockchains to be able to store and process data without seeing it. They have also introduced the concept of blind computation, which allows encrypted data to be used in its raw form. So, essentially, data can be analyzed, processed and interacted with securely while keeping sensitive information completely private.
